English
Alternative forms
- épee, épée
Etymology
Borrowed from French épée, from Latin spatha, from Ancient Greek σπάθη (spáthē). Doublet of spatha, spathe, and spade.
Pronunciation
Noun
epee (plural epees)
- (fencing) A sharp-pointed dueling sword with a bell-shaped guard, used (with the end blunted) in sport fencing.
